Troubleshooting Common Google Cloud Installation Issues Problems
Encountering installation problems while setting up Google Cloud can be frustrating. Yet, don't worry! This guide will walk you through common issues and provide solutions to get your setup running smoothly.
One frequent problem is authorization errors. This occurs when your user account lacks the necessary privileges to deploy Google Cloud components. Verify your IAM roles and ensure they include permissions for cloud resource management. Another common challenge involves network connectivity. Check your firewall settings and ensure that ports required for Google Cloud services are open.
If you're facing installation issues, review the configuration logs for detailed error messages. These messages often provide valuable clues about the source of the problem. For instance, a "failed to connect" message might indicate network connectivity issues.
Additionally, ensure that your system meets the minimum demands for Google Cloud installation.
Remember, troubleshooting is often a process of elimination. By systematically checking these common issues and their potential solutions, you can get your Google Cloud setup up and running in no here time.
Key Recommendations for Secure Google Cloud Installations
Implement a robust MFA system to safeguard user access. Ensure your virtual private cloud (VPC) is properly configured with access controls to restrict inbound and outbound traffic. Employ cryptographic techniques at both the transit level and rest level. Regularly audit your cloud environment for potential threats using security information and event management (SIEM) systems or built-in logging and alerting.
Adopt a zero trust security model to minimize the attack surface and assume no implicit trust within your cloud environment. Keep all software components, applications, up to date with the latest firmware updates to address known vulnerabilities. Implement a comprehensive emergency preparedness protocol to effectively handle potential security breaches and minimize their impact.
